As far as I know, the ALPS v7 protocol device is used on following laptops:

Lenovo S430/S435/S530, Lenovo Z410/Z510, HP Odie, HP Revolve 810 G1

2014/1/10 Qiting Chen <elaineee66@xxxxxxxxx>:
> Here is the patch of supporting ALPS v7 protocol device.
>
> v7 device is a clickpad device.
> Device info:
>         Device ID = 0x73, 0x03, 0x0a
>         Firmware ID = 0x88, 0xb*, 0x**
>
> Support function of v7 device:
> - Cursor
> - Tap, double tap, tap drag, 2finger tap
> - Pan, pinch
> - Button click: v7 device has one physical button under the touchpad. A Button Area covers the bottom of touchpad. Clicking on Button Area produces button acitivities.
>   Click touchpad with all fingers outside right Button Area --> left click
>   Click touchpad with at lease 1 finger inside right Button Area --> right click
> - Resting finger function: Cursor and gestures won't be influenced with one finger placed still on Button Area.
>
> The resting finger process is in alps.c as it seems the latest xserver-xorg-input-synaptics(1.7.1) doesn't support that part.
> We tried registering our device as a clickpad by:
>         set_bit(INPUT_PROP_BUTTONPAD, dev1->propbit)
> But only button click can be correctly recognized. Yet a finger at Button Area won't be ignored while doing cursroing.

> @@ -916,6 +968,294 @@ static void alps_process_packet_v4(struct psmouse *psmouse)
>         input_sync(dev);
>  }
>
> +static bool alps_is_valid_package_v7(struct psmouse *psmouse)
> +{
> +       if ((psmouse->pktcnt == 3) && ((psmouse->packet[2] & 0x40) != 0x40))
> +               return false;
> +       if ((psmouse->pktcnt == 4) && ((psmouse->packet[3] & 0x48) != 0x48))
> +               return false;
> +       if ((psmouse->pktcnt == 6) && ((psmouse->packet[5] & 0x40) != 0x0))
> +               return false;
> +       return true;
> +}
> +
> +static int alps_drop_unsupported_packet_v7(struct psmouse *psmouse)
> +{
> +       struct alps_data *priv = psmouse->private;
> +       int drop = 1;
> +
> +       if (priv->r.v7.pkt_id == V7_PACKET_ID_NEW ||
> +           priv->r.v7.pkt_id == V7_PACKET_ID_TWO ||
> +           priv->r.v7.pkt_id == V7_PACKET_ID_MULTI ||
> +           priv->r.v7.pkt_id == V7_PACKET_ID_IDLE)
> +               drop = 0;
> +
> +       return drop;
> +}
> +
> +static unsigned char alps_get_packet_id_v7(char *byte)
> +{
> +       unsigned char packet_id;
> +
> +       if (byte[4] & 0x40)
> +               packet_id = V7_PACKET_ID_TWO;
> +       else if (byte[4] & 0x01)
> +               packet_id = V7_PACKET_ID_MULTI;
> +       else if ((byte[0] & 0x10) && !(byte[4] & 0x43))
> +               packet_id = V7_PACKET_ID_NEW;
> +       else
> +               packet_id = V7_PACKET_ID_IDLE;
> +
> +       return packet_id;
> +}
> +
> +static void alps_get_finger_coordinate_v7(struct alps_abs_data *pt,
> +                                         unsigned char *pkt,
> +                                         unsigned char pkt_id)
> +{
> +       if ((pkt_id == V7_PACKET_ID_TWO) ||
> +          (pkt_id == V7_PACKET_ID_MULTI) ||
> +          (pkt_id == V7_PACKET_ID_NEW)) {
> +               pt[0].x = ((pkt[2] & 0x80) << 4);
> +               pt[0].x |= ((pkt[2] & 0x3F) << 5);
> +               pt[0].x |= ((pkt[3] & 0x30) >> 1);
> +               pt[0].x |= (pkt[3] & 0x07);
> +               pt[0].y = (pkt[1] << 3) | (pkt[0] & 0x07);
> +
> +               pt[1].x = ((pkt[3] & 0x80) << 4);
> +               pt[1].x |= ((pkt[4] & 0x80) << 3);
> +               pt[1].x |= ((pkt[4] & 0x3F) << 4);
> +               pt[1].y = ((pkt[5] & 0x80) << 3);
> +               pt[1].y |= ((pkt[5] & 0x3F) << 4);
> +
> +               if (pkt_id == V7_PACKET_ID_TWO) {
> +                       pt[1].x &= ~0x000F;
> +                       pt[1].y |= 0x000F;
> +               } else if (pkt_id == V7_PACKET_ID_MULTI) {
> +                       pt[1].x &= ~0x003F;
> +                       pt[1].y &= ~0x0020;
> +                       pt[1].y |= ((pkt[4] & 0x02) << 4);
> +                       pt[1].y |= 0x001F;
> +               } else if (pkt_id == V7_PACKET_ID_NEW) {
> +                       pt[1].x &= ~0x003F;
> +                       pt[1].x |= (pkt[0] & 0x20);
> +                       pt[1].y |= 0x000F;
> +               }
> +
> +               pt[0].y = 0x7FF - pt[0].y;
> +               pt[1].y = 0x7FF - pt[1].y;
> +
> +               pt[0].z = (pt[0].x && pt[0].y) ? 62 : 0;
> +               pt[1].z = (pt[1].x && pt[1].y) ? 62 : 0;
> +       }
> +}
> +
> +static void alps_decode_packet_v7(struct alps_fields *f,
> +                                 unsigned char *p,
> +                                 struct psmouse *psmouse)
> +{
> +       struct alps_data *priv = psmouse->private;
> +
> +       priv->r.v7.pkt_id = alps_get_packet_id_v7(p);
> +
> +       alps_get_finger_coordinate_v7(f->pt_img, p, priv->r.v7.pkt_id);
> +
> +       priv->r.v7.rest_left = 0;
> +       priv->r.v7.rest_right = 0;
> +       priv->r.v7.additional_fingers = 0;
> +       priv->phy_btn = 0;
> +
> +       if (priv->r.v7.pkt_id == V7_PACKET_ID_TWO ||
> +           priv->r.v7.pkt_id == V7_PACKET_ID_MULTI) {
> +               priv->r.v7.rest_left = (p[0] & 0x10) >> 4;
> +               priv->r.v7.rest_right = (p[0] & 0x20) >> 5;
> +       }
> +
> +       if (priv->r.v7.pkt_id == V7_PACKET_ID_MULTI)
> +               priv->r.v7.additional_fingers = p[5] & 0x03;
> +
> +       priv->phy_btn = (p[0] & 0x80) >> 7;
> +}
> +
> +static void alps_set_each_pt_attr_v7(struct psmouse *psmouse,
> +                                    struct alps_abs_data *pt,
> +                                    struct alps_bl_pt_attr *pt_attr)
> +{
> +       struct alps_data *priv = psmouse->private;
> +       unsigned int dist;
> +
> +       if (!pt_attr->is_init_pt_got && pt->z != 0) {
> +               pt_attr->is_init_pt_got = 1;
> +               pt_attr->is_counted = 0;
> +               memcpy(&pt_attr->init_pt, pt, sizeof(pt_attr->init_pt));
> +       }
> +
> +       if (pt->z != 0) {
> +               if (pt->y < priv->resting_zone_y_min) {
> +                       /* A finger is recognized as a non-resting finger
> +                       if it's position is outside the resting finger zone.*/
> +                       pt_attr->zone = ZONE_NORMAL;
> +                       pt_attr->is_counted = 1;
> +               } else {
> +                       /* A finger is recognized as a resting finger if it's
> +                       position is inside the resting finger zone and there's
> +                       no large movement from it's touch down position.*/
> +                       pt_attr->zone = ZONE_RESTING;
> +
> +                       if (pt->x > priv->x_max / 2)
> +                               pt_attr->zone |= ZONE_RIGHT_BTN;
> +                       else
> +                               pt_attr->zone |= ZONE_LEFT_BTN;
> +
> +                       /* A resting finger will turn to be a non-resting
> +                       finger if it has made large movement from it's touch
> +                       down position. A non-resting finger will never turn
> +                       to a resting finger before it leaves the touchpad
> +                       surface.*/
> +                       if (pt_attr->is_init_pt_got) {
> +                               dist = alps_pt_distance(pt, &pt_attr->init_pt);
> +
> +                               if (dist > V7_LARGE_MOVEMENT)
> +                                       pt_attr->is_counted = 1;
> +                       }
> +               }
> +       }
> +}
> +
> +static void alps_set_pt_attr_v7(struct psmouse *psmouse,
> +                                      struct alps_fields *f)
> +{
> +       struct alps_data *priv = psmouse->private;
> +       int i;
> +
> +       switch (priv->r.v7.pkt_id) {
> +       case  V7_PACKET_ID_TWO:
> +       case  V7_PACKET_ID_MULTI:
> +               for (i = 0; i < V7_IMG_PT_NUM; i++)
> +                       alps_set_each_pt_attr_v7(psmouse,
> +                                                &f->pt_img[i],
> +                                                &priv->pt_attr[i]);
> +               break;
> +       default:
> +               /*All finger attributes are cleared when packet ID is
> +               'IDLE', 'New'or other unknown IDs. An 'IDLE' packet
> +               indicates that there's no finger and no button activity.
> +               A 'NEW' packet indicates the finger position in packet
> +               is not continues from previous packet. Such as the
> +               condition there's finger placed or lifted. In these cases,
> +               finger attributes will be reset.*/
> +               memset(priv->pt_attr, 0, sizeof(priv->pt_attr[0]) * 2);
> +               break;
> +       }
> +}
> +
> +static void alps_cal_output_finger_num_v7(struct psmouse *psmouse,
> +                                       struct alps_fields *f)
> +{
> +       struct alps_data *priv = psmouse->private;
> +       unsigned int fn = 0;
> +       int i;
> +
> +       switch (priv->r.v7.pkt_id) {
> +       case V7_PACKET_ID_IDLE:
> +       case V7_PACKET_ID_NEW:
> +               /*No finger is reported when packet ID is 'IDLE' or 'New'.
> +               An 'IDLE' packet indicates that there's no finger on touchpad.
> +               A 'NEW' packet indicates there's finger placed or lifted.
> +               Finger position of 'New' packet is not continues from the
> +               previous packet.*/
> +               fn = 0;
> +               break;
> +       case V7_PACKET_ID_TWO:
> +               if (f->pt_img[0].z == 0) {
> +                       /*The first finger slot is zero when a non-resting
> +                       finger lifted and remaining only one resting finger
> +                       on touchpad. Hardware report the remaining resting
> +                       finger in second slot. This resting is ignored*/
> +                       fn = 0;
> +               } else if (f->pt_img[1].z == 0) {
> +                       /* The second finger slot is zero if there's
> +                       only one finger*/
> +                       fn = 1;
> +               } else {
> +                       /*All non-resting fingers will be counted to report*/
> +                       fn = 0;
> +                       for (i = 0; i < V7_IMG_PT_NUM; i++) {
> +                               if (priv->pt_attr[i].is_counted)
> +                                       fn++;
> +                       }
> +
> +                       /*In the case that both fingers are
> +                       resting fingers, report the first one*/
> +                       if (!priv->pt_attr[0].is_counted &&
> +                           !priv->pt_attr[1].is_counted) {
> +                               fn = 1;
> +                       }
> +               }
> +               break;
> +       case V7_PACKET_ID_MULTI:
> +               /*A packet ID 'MULTI' indicats that at least 3 non-resting
> +               finger exist.*/
> +               fn = 3 + priv->r.v7.additional_fingers;
> +               break;
> +       }
> +
> +       f->fingers = fn;
> +}
> +
> +static void alps_assign_buttons_v7(struct psmouse *psmouse,
> +                                  struct alps_fields *f)
> +{
> +       struct alps_data *priv = psmouse->private;
> +
> +       if (priv->phy_btn) {
> +               if (!priv->prev_phy_btn) {
> +                       /* Report a right click as long as there's finger on
> +                       right button zone. Othrewise, report a left click.*/
> +                       if (priv->r.v7.rest_right ||
> +                           priv->pt_attr[0].zone & ZONE_RIGHT_BTN ||
> +                           priv->pt_attr[1].zone & ZONE_RIGHT_BTN) {
> +                               f->btn.right = 1;
> +                               priv->pressed_btn_bits |= RIGHT_BUTTON_BIT;
> +                       } else {
> +                               f->btn.left = 1;
> +                               priv->pressed_btn_bits |= LEFT_BUTTON_BIT;
> +                       }
> +               } else {
> +                       if (priv->pressed_btn_bits & RIGHT_BUTTON_BIT)
> +                               f->btn.right = 1;
> +                       if (priv->pressed_btn_bits & LEFT_BUTTON_BIT)
> +                               f->btn.left = 1;
> +               }
> +       } else {
> +               priv->pressed_btn_bits = 0;
> +               f->btn.right = 0;
> +               f->btn.left = 0;
> +       }
> +
> +       priv->prev_phy_btn = priv->phy_btn;
> +}
> +
> +static void alps_process_packet_v7(struct psmouse *psmouse)
> +{
> +       struct alps_data *priv = psmouse->private;
> +       struct alps_fields f = {0};
> +       unsigned char *packet = psmouse->packet;
> +
> +       priv->decode_fields(&f, packet, psmouse);
> +
> +       if (alps_drop_unsupported_packet_v7(psmouse))
> +               return;
> +
> +       alps_set_pt_attr_v7(psmouse, &f);
> +
> +       alps_cal_output_finger_num_v7(psmouse, &f);
> +
> +       alps_assign_buttons_v7(psmouse, &f);
> +
> +       alps_report_coord_and_btn(psmouse, &f);
> +}
> +

> diff --git a/drivers/input/mouse/alps.h b/drivers/input/mouse/alps.h
> index 03f88b6..5d2f9ea 100644
> --- a/drivers/input/mouse/alps.h
> +++ b/drivers/input/mouse/alps.h
> @@ -18,11 +18,36 @@
>  #define ALPS_PROTO_V4  4
>  #define ALPS_PROTO_V5  5
>  #define ALPS_PROTO_V6  6
> +#define ALPS_PROTO_V7  7
> +
> +#define MAX_IMG_PT_NUM         5
> +#define V7_IMG_PT_NUM          2
> +
> +#define ZONE_NORMAL                            0x01
> +#define ZONE_RESTING                   0x02
> +#define ZONE_LEFT_BTN                  0x04
> +#define ZONE_RIGHT_BTN                 0x08
>
>  #define DOLPHIN_COUNT_PER_ELECTRODE    64
>  #define DOLPHIN_PROFILE_XOFFSET                8       /* x-electrode offset */
>  #define DOLPHIN_PROFILE_YOFFSET                1       /* y-electrode offset */
>
> +/*
> + * enum V7_PACKET_ID - defines the packet type for V7
> + * V7_PACKET_ID_IDLE: There's no finger and no button activity.
> + * V7_PACKET_ID_TWO: There's one or two non-resting fingers on touchpad
> + *  or there's button activities.
> + * V7_PACKET_ID_MULTI: There are at least three non-resting fingers.
> + * V7_PACKET_ID_NEW: The finger position in slot is not continues from
> + *  previous packet.
> +*/
> +enum V7_PACKET_ID {
> +        V7_PACKET_ID_IDLE,
> +        V7_PACKET_ID_TWO,
> +        V7_PACKET_ID_MULTI,
> +        V7_PACKET_ID_NEW,
> +};
> +
>  /**
>   * struct alps_model_info - touchpad ID table
>   * @signature: E7 response string to match.
> @@ -66,15 +91,7 @@ struct alps_nibble_commands {
>  };
>
>  /**
> - * struct alps_fields - decoded version of the report packet
> - * @x_map: Bitmap of active X positions for MT.
> - * @y_map: Bitmap of active Y positions for MT.
> - * @fingers: Number of fingers for MT.
> - * @x: X position for ST.
> - * @y: Y position for ST.
> - * @z: Z position for ST.
> - * @first_mp: Packet is the first of a multi-packet report.
> - * @is_mp: Packet is part of a multi-packet report.
> + * struct alps_btn - decoded version of the button status
>   * @left: Left touchpad button is active.
>   * @right: Right touchpad button is active.
>   * @middle: Middle touchpad button is active.
> @@ -82,16 +99,7 @@ struct alps_nibble_commands {
>   * @ts_right: Right trackstick button is active.
>   * @ts_middle: Middle trackstick button is active.
>   */
> -struct alps_fields {
> -       unsigned int x_map;
> -       unsigned int y_map;
> -       unsigned int fingers;
> -       unsigned int x;
> -       unsigned int y;
> -       unsigned int z;
> -       unsigned int first_mp:1;
> -       unsigned int is_mp:1;
> -
> +struct alps_btn {
>         unsigned int left:1;
>         unsigned int right:1;
>         unsigned int middle:1;
> @@ -102,6 +110,69 @@ struct alps_fields {
>  };
>
>  /**
> + * struct alps_btn - decoded version of the X Y Z postion for ST.
> + * @x: X position for ST.
> + * @y: Y position for ST.
> + * @z: Z position for ST.
> + */
> +struct alps_abs_data {
> +       unsigned int x;
> +       unsigned int y;
> +       unsigned int z;
> +};
> +
> +/**
> + * struct alps_fields - decoded version of the report packet
> + * @fingers: Number of fingers for MT.
> + * @pt: X Y Z postion for ST.
> + * @pt: X Y Z postion for image MT.
> + * @x_map: Bitmap of active X positions for MT.
> + * @y_map: Bitmap of active Y positions for MT.
> + * @first_mp: Packet is the first of a multi-packet report.
> + * @is_mp: Packet is part of a multi-packet report.
> + * @btn: Button activity status
> + */
> +struct alps_fields {
> +       unsigned int fingers;
> +       struct alps_abs_data pt;
> +       struct alps_abs_data pt_img[MAX_IMG_PT_NUM];
> +       unsigned int x_map;
> +       unsigned int y_map;
> +       unsigned int first_mp:1;
> +       unsigned int is_mp:1;
> +       struct alps_btn btn;
> +};
> +
> +/**
> + * struct v7_raw - data decoded from raw packet for V7.
> + * @pkt_id: An id that specifies the type of packet.
> + * @additional_fingers: Number of additional finger that is neighter included
> + *  in pt slot nor reflected in rest_left and rest_right flag of data packet.
> + * @rest_left: There are fingers on left resting zone.
> + * @rest_right: There are fingers on right resting zone.
> + */
> +struct v7_raw {
> +       unsigned char pkt_id;
> +       unsigned int additional_fingers;
> +       unsigned char rest_left;
> +       unsigned char rest_right;
> +};
> +
> +/**
> + * struct alps_bl_pt_attr - generic attributes of touch points for buttonless device
> + * @zone: The part of touchpad that the touch point locates
> + * @is_counted: The touch point is not a resting finger.
> + * @is_init_pt_got: The touch down point is got.
> + * @init_pt: The X Y Z position of the touch down point.
> + */
> +struct alps_bl_pt_attr {
> +       unsigned char zone;
> +       unsigned char is_counted;
> +       unsigned char is_init_pt_got;
> +       struct alps_abs_data init_pt;
> +};
> +
